After more than 15 years of trial and error (and error and error) I had come to the conclusion there were a handful of alcoholic beverages I preferred above all others. I'm not sure of the order of preference, but they were Whiskey (especially Scotch), Gin, Beer, Wine, Brandy/Cognac, and occasionally Tequila and Champagne. There are some drinks I dabble with outside of these, but for the straight flavor, that was it.

I can now add another.

Rum.

Recently, through this (sub)forum and a fortuitous last minute invitation to the Philadelphia Whiskey Festival I discovered high quality rums, specifically Zacapa 23. I am honestly shocked how much I enjoy this rum. It is like no other rum I have ever had...not even close (my rum experience prior to it had been very limited - Bacardi, Captain Morgan, etc.). The depth of flavors is outstanding...honey, vanilla, chocolate, fruit (cherries?), wood, all of which contribute to its complexity. I am soooo glad I decided to pick up a bottle.

And thanks to the contributors of the nice rums thread, there are a few more quality rums on my short list to try, including Zaya (not at my local liquor store), Santa Teresa 1796 (at my local liquor store) and a few others. If any of them are anywhere near as good as Zacapa 23, I will be a very happy man (but my liver may not be :-)).

If your drink preferences are similar to mine, I highly recommend trying Zacapa 23. :-)
